Bitumen Road Laying: Practices and Best Approaches

The process of tarmacadam road surfacing requires careful preparation and adherence to proven techniques . Typically , the work begins with thorough site leveling, including the elimination of existing pavement and the compaction of the sub-base. Base course foundations are then placed and consolidated to ensure a solid foundation. The tarmacadam mix itself – a blend of aggregate and bitumen – is warmed to the correct temperature before being distributed and smoothed in even thicknesses . Superior control checks throughout the project are vital to guarantee a durable and secure road finish . Best practices also emphasize proper drainage and the use of appropriate tools for effective completion and longevity of the road.

Green Pavement Surfacing Choices

The growing need for environmentally-sound construction practices is driving innovation in road surfacing . Traditional tarmacadam, while robust , often relies on polluting techniques. Thankfully, multiple innovative solutions are developing that significantly lessen the carbon footprint . These encompass:

  • Reclaimed Asphalt Mix: Utilizing discarded asphalt from removed roads.
  • Porous Pavement: Allowing rainfall to seep through, reducing runoff and recharging groundwater.
  • Bio-based Binders: Replacing conventional bitumen with materials from plant supplies.
